The retry logic in `NightlyBackfillScheduler` looks correct, but I'd flag that the jitter window and the batch ceiling interact: if we widen one without the other, the Kestrelwood cluster will stack overlapping runs around 02:00. Before approving, I reran the dry-run harness against last week's Marblegate snapshots. The constants that produced stable throughput are as follows.

limits module of taweg-kaguf:
QUOTAS = {
    "holael": 2,
    "wenath": 1,
    "ralath": 2,
    "ulaath": 2,
}

Welcome to on-call for MergeMinder! Our dedupe job runs nightly against the Custora customer table, collapsing records that match on fuzzy name plus postal code. If it stalls, just rerun the `minder-sweep` task — it's idempotent, promise. Pushing a hotfix to the dedupe worker requires signing the bundle first. Use the deploy key below:

deploy key for tajop-fajeg: bky3_SSV

Context: Ardenfell line margins slipped three points over two quarters. Drivers: input steel costs, aggressive discounting at the Westmoor branch, and a stale price book. Proposal: uplift list prices four percent, tighten discount authority to regional level, sunset the two lowest-margin SKUs. Risk: volume loss at Halverton accounts, estimated under two percent. Decision requested at Thursday's review. Modelling assumptions are in the appendix pack. The commercial reasoning leadership wants kept close is noted directly below.

board note of tajop-yajof: The finance team signed off on a budget of $77.6 million for Project Pramir.

## Signing the Consent Banner Rollout

Hey future maintainers — the Glimmerbar consent banner ships as a signed bundle now, same pipeline as the rest of Ploverdeck. Every rollout artifact gets verified at the edge before the banner renders, so don't skip the signing step or staging will silently serve the old banner. Builds are signed in CI via the `plover-sign` job. The key used for verification is below.

signing key of bahaf-bagaf = bky19_uiUxDExuKwEKEZfEG19